## Migration step 4 — FareForge cutover

For this week's sync: we're moving shipping-fee evaluation from the legacy Tariffix tables into FareForge's rule engine. Step 4 flips the dual-write flag so both systems price every order while we compare outputs. Expect a ~3% CPU bump on the pricing pods and a temporary doubling of audit log volume. Keep the comparison job running for at least five business days before we cut reads over. The flag set and related tuning values we'll be running with are shown below.

deployment values, yageg-hahig:
WENAEL_HOST=wenael.tolvaqlabs.internal
WENAEL_PORT=4000

Subject: PeriodWeave 4.2 cut

Team — PeriodWeave 4.2 is tagged. Solver now handles split lunch blocks and double-staffed labs; see the changelog for constraint syntax changes. New contractors: do not push to the release branch directly, open a merge request against staging. Smoke tests pass on all three fixture schools. Verify your local build matches the token below.

build token for kahop-yafof: htk21_5a995f047b538db58c4a4

From: Front Desk, Merrowgate House
Subject: Lift maintenance this weekend

Night shift: lifts A and B are out of service Saturday 22:00 to Sunday 06:00 for scheduled maintenance. Use the east stairwell for all floors; the goods lift stays available for deliveries. The stairwell door locks after 21:00, so use the code below.

badge for fajop-hahag: bdg-CHUAE-97221